Mauve-colored hills rise from the Columbia River, and poplars line glassy Lake Entiat below. If not for the scent of sage floating through the air, Daroga State Park could be in Southern Europe. Located off Hwy 97 between Winthrop and Wenatchee, Daroga offers a green oasis amid the dry rolling hills of this central Washington landscape. At the park entrance, take in dramatic views, then drop into the park and find a welcome mat of green lawns rolling down to a small beach.
